Output e56c69cd6f492a5fae59929947c24b47a48b24e1f352e5ba108c84905c399bb1:66

value
742095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771039bbc6ee9eb1d879d39d5bcac4e5f7e1b557 OP_EQUAL
address
3CYZmjuY67bkrHeZh3qLs6wvMb3fjNgfUY
transaction
e56c69cd6f492a5fae59929947c24b47a48b24e1f352e5ba108c84905c399bb1
confirmations
161286
spent
true